the 50th issue was lance's last. they had a whole retrospective with highlights of his hosting. i still have that on vhs lying around somewhere. jamie thomas was on the cover front boarding a handrail that was insanely steep. the openers included frank gerwer's kickflip down wallenburg. insane to think what has been done on it since. he was the enabler. for a while people thought it was impossible to kickflip. now all sorts of things have been thrown down it.
